On the Acceleration and Speed of a Racehorse [06:25]
Horse racing uses a running start where the starting gate is placed back from the point where the race clock starts. This video tries to answer the questions: 1. How fast does a horse get from the gate to the start? 2. How fast is it going when it gets there? and 3. How does this speed compare to its speed at the finish? I use the technique described in my earlier video "How to Measure Instantaneous Speed with a Camcorder" to answer these questions. It makes use of interlaced video to display two images displaced in time by half a frame time, about 1/60sec.
